Transaction e8b6174369d0532a01712df9714639095ee666fa576db24d0b4d15057ecb709a

1 Input
2 Outputs
  • e8b6174369d0532a01712df9714639095ee666fa576db24d0b4d15057ecb709a:0
  • value  72854
    address  34U2kjHQLvGzev5YWRr9ZJREWR1fEMYhfV
  • e8b6174369d0532a01712df9714639095ee666fa576db24d0b4d15057ecb709a:1
  • value  1135612
    address  1Eg6mdXAJmrFPbfsViwXdcDDkdJrtWxKUD